Subject: [PATCH] mmc: Some Micron eMMC devices cause reboot to hang
Date: Tue, 21 Jul 2020 15:17:18 -0400 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200721191718.29414-1-alcooperx@gmail.com> (raw)
When using eMMC as the boot device, some Micron eMMC devices will
cause reboot to hang. This is a result of the eMMC device not going
into boot mode after the hardware sends CMD0 to reset the eMMC
device. This only happens if the kernel driver sends CMD5 (SLEEP_WAKE),
to put the device into sleep state, before restarting the system.
The fix is to add a quirk that avoids sending the SLEEP command
and to use MMC_FIXUP to set the quirk for these Micron devices.

diff --git a/drivers/mmc/core/mmc.c b/drivers/mmc/core/mmc.c
index 4203303f946a..4d69e8f8fe59 100644
--- a/drivers/mmc/core/mmc.c
+++ b/drivers/mmc/core/mmc.c
@@ -1895,7 +1895,8 @@ static int mmc_init_card(struct mmc_host *host, u32 ocr,
static int mmc_can_sleep(struct mmc_card *card)
{
- return (card && card->ext_csd.rev >= 3);
+ return card && card->ext_csd.rev >= 3 &&
+ ((card->quirks & MMC_QUIRK_BROKEN_SLEEP) == 0);
}
static int mmc_sleep(struct mmc_host *host)
diff --git a/drivers/mmc/core/quirks.h b/drivers/mmc/core/quirks.h
index 472fa2fdcf13..7263187b6323 100644
--- a/drivers/mmc/core/quirks.h
+++ b/drivers/mmc/core/quirks.h
@@ -99,6 +99,14 @@ static const struct mmc_fixup mmc_blk_fixups[] = {
MMC_FIXUP("V10016", CID_MANFID_KINGSTON, CID_OEMID_ANY, add_quirk_mmc,
MMC_QUIRK_TRIM_BROKEN),
+ /*
+ * Some Micron eMMC devices will not go into boot mode on
+ * CMD0 arg: 0XF0F0F0F0 after going into SLEEP state.
+ * This will hang a reboot.
+ */
+ MMC_FIXUP(CID_NAME_ANY, CID_MANFID_NUMONYX, 0x014e, add_quirk_mmc,
+ MMC_QUIRK_BROKEN_SLEEP),
+
END_FIXUP
};
diff --git a/include/linux/mmc/card.h b/include/linux/mmc/card.h
index 7d46411ffaa2..0cdddcb5e17d 100644
--- a/include/linux/mmc/card.h
+++ b/include/linux/mmc/card.h
@@ -270,6 +270,7 @@ struct mmc_card {
#define MMC_QUIRK_BROKEN_IRQ_POLLING (1<<11) /* Polling SDIO_CCCR_INTx could create a fake interrupt */
#define MMC_QUIRK_TRIM_BROKEN (1<<12) /* Skip trim */
#define MMC_QUIRK_BROKEN_HPI (1<<13) /* Disable broken HPI support */
+#define MMC_QUIRK_BROKEN_SLEEP (1<<14) /* Broken sleep mode */
bool reenable_cmdq; /* Re-enable Command Queue */
